COMEDY STORE LONDON - The Funny Side
"The Funny Side" claims to offer a friendly yet upmarket alternative to the regular comedy experience in London. There is a distinct innovative character to The Funny Side which comprises of two clubs called "The Funny Side...of Covent Garden" and "The Funny Side...of The City".
The Funny Side of Covent Garden is open on Wednesday, Thursday, Friday, Saturday and Sunday with a list of acts and shows lined up one after the other. It provides an upmarket experience of the best local acts and the most interesting international talent visiting London. The Funny Side of Covent Garden is located downstairs of The Comedy Store right in the centre of Covent Garden’s Theatreland within easy access of three tube stations (Covent Garden, Temple and Charing Cross) and the main market.
Every night, the show starts at 7:30pm. Children under 16 years of age are not allowed and all under 18's should be accompanied by an adult. It's always a good idea to carry a valid photo identification if you look younger.
The Funny Side of Covent Garden has a large bar where visitors can enjoy snacks, main meals and a variety of drinks. If you plan to dine at the venue, then booking a table before hand is recommended.
The Funny Side of The City is the newer venue of The Funny Side providing the same elite, friendly experience as The Funny Side of Covent Garden. It is located in the heart of London, just a walking distance away from St. Paul's Cathedral and several important tube stations (St. Paul's, Barbican, Moorgate and Farringdon). The Funny Side of The City opens every Thursday and combines top UK acts with selected International talent thereby creating an atmosphere of fun and excitement.
The rules for The Funny Side of The City are just the same as The Funny Side of Covent Garden wherein the show starts at 7:30pm and under 16's are not allowed. Under 18's are given entry only if they are accompanied by an adult.
The Funny Side of The City is located downstairs of The Spectator and thus, has a large bar which provides a wide range of options for both food and drinks. Booking a table in advance is recommended if you’re looking to have dinner at the venue.
